40 / 88 page 2–32 Chapter 2: MAX II Architecture Referenced Documents MAX II Device Handbook © October 2008 Altera Corporation Connect VCCIO pins to either a 1.5-V, 1.8 V, 2.5-V, or 3.3-V power supply, depending on the output requirements. The output levels are compatible with systems of the same voltage as the power supply (that is, when VCCIO pins are connected to a 1.5-V power supply, the output levels are compatible with 1.5-V systems). When VCCIO pins are connected to a 3.3-V power supply, the output high is 3.3 V and is compatible with 3.3-V or 5.0-V systems. Table 2–7 summarizes MAX II MultiVolt I/O support. f For information about output pin source and sink current guidelines, refer to the AN 428: MAX II CPLD Design Guidelines. MAX II MultiVolt I/O Support (Note 1) VCCIO (V) Input Signal Output Signal 1.5 V 1.8 V 2.5 V 3.3 V 5.0 V 1.5 V 1.8 V 2.5 V 3.3 V 5.0 V 1.5 vvv v — v —— —— 1.8 vvv v — v (2) v —— — 2.5 —— vv — v (3) v (3) v —— 3.3 —— v (4) vv (5) v (6) v (6) v (6) vv (7) Notes to Table 2–7: (1) To drive inputs higher than VCCIO but less than 4.0 V including the overshoot, disable the I/O clamp diode. However, to drive 5.0-V inputs to the device, enable the I/O clamp diode to prevent VI from rising above 4.0 V. (2) When VCCIO = 1.8 V, a MAX II device can drive a 1.5-V device with 1.8-V tolerant inputs. (3) When VCCIO = 2.5 V, a MAX II device can drive a 1.5-V or 1.8-V device with 2.5-V tolerant inputs. (4) When VCCIO = 3.3 V and a 2.5-V input signal feeds an input pin, the VCCIO supply current will be slightly larger than expected. (5) MAX II devices can be 5.0-V tolerant with the use of an external resistor and the internal I/O clamp diode on the EPM1270 and EPM2210 devices. (6) When VCCIO = 3.3 V, a MAX II device can drive a 1.5-V, 1.8-V, or 2.5-V device with 3.3-V tolerant inputs. (7) When VCCIO = 3.3 V, a MAX II device can drive a device with 5.0-V TTL inputs but not 5.0-V CMOS inputs. In the case of 5.0-V CMOS, open- drain setting with internal I/O clamp diode (available only on EPM1270 and EPM2210 devices) and external resistor is required. |
